On the Verde Store

The grand opening of the “Verde Store”, the merch store in the stadium at McKalla Place, is tomorrow, Saturday, May 1. Season ticket holders were able to get a preview today, so here are a few pics and, below, our thoughts.

To be quite honest, a gift shop full of stuff we’ve mostly been able to order online for a while now wouldn’t normally excite us all that much. But this gift shop is inside that glorious new stadium, and you get to get up close, and even go into the place a little bit. And, to be fair, it’s a heck of a nice gift shop! Especially compared to the few hundred square feet of standard retail you’ll find in Frisco or Houston.

Violet Crown Verdict: One Thumb Up
